Join four education policy leaders—including two former U.S. Secretaries of Education—as they discuss the future of the U.S. Department of Education, from the stakes of potentially closing its doors to the ripple effects of responsibility and accountability for individual states. With deep expertise in policy, leadership, and legal strategy, Arne Duncan, John B. King, Paul LeBlanc, and Anurima Bhargava will explore what’s at risk—and how education can continue to drive progress, equity, and opportunity in an era of shifting governance.
